Participants will learn how to identify resident and migrant butterflies, the native Texas plants they require for food and reproduction, and which plants will work well in their landscapes to conserve water and provide habitat.
Instructor: Jessica Leslie, Master Naturalist, Master Gardener, and Botanical Garden volunteer
Workshop is free with Garden admission, but registration is required. Meet at 10 am in the breezeway of the Halsell Welcome Building.
